Aerospace and Defense Applications

Suppliers for aerospace and defense applications create devices at low volumes (e.g., hundreds to ten thousands units per year), with a high mix of silicon technologies and manufacturing processes.  The test process often requires very specialized test equipment with minimal automation which results in operators initiating and ending a test data log for each device under test (DUT).

In these mission-critical systems the premium on zero escapes coupled with the low part volume enables product and quality engineers to balance the yield/quality/cost triangle towards quality. Deeper data analysis of test results and the ability to promptly respond to customer returns enables these engineers to decrease test escapes as well as do a risk assessment for their customers. 

Device providers shifting from supplying a consumer product to this industry sector need to add on business and engineering processes to meet government contractual requirements for archiving. This enables full traceability and the analysis of tens of years of data.
